首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

无论传递什么布尔值,我的BizTalk functoid都会返回TRUE值

BizTalk functoid是BizTalk Server中的一个组件,用于在消息转换和处理过程中执行特定的功能。它可以根据输入参数的不同返回不同的布尔值。

在BizTalk Server中,functoid是一种可重用的组件,用于在消息流中执行特定的转换或处理操作。它们通常用于将输入数据映射到目标模式或执行某些业务规则。BizTalk functoid可以通过连接多个functoid来构建复杂的转换逻辑。

对于给定的问题,无论传递什么布尔值,BizTalk functoid都会返回TRUE值。这意味着无论输入是true还是false,functoid都会返回true。这可能是根据特定的业务需求设计的,具体的应用场景和优势取决于具体的业务逻辑。

在腾讯云中,没有直接对应的产品或服务与BizTalk functoid相关。然而,腾讯云提供了一系列云计算服务,如云服务器、云数据库、云存储等,可以用于构建和部署BizTalk Server环境。您可以根据具体的业务需求选择适合的腾讯云产品来支持BizTalk Server的运行。

请注意,以上答案仅供参考,具体的实现和配置可能因实际需求和环境而异。建议在实际使用中参考相关文档和官方指南,以确保正确配置和使用BizTalk functoid及相关的腾讯云产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

javascript 红皮高程(18)-- 布尔操作符

来表示,它可以用于ECMAScript任何无论什么类型,都会返回一个布尔值。 逻辑非操作符会先把操作数转换为一个布尔值,然后对其求反,规则啊,是下面这样,要记住,这些都是细节。。: !...对象,返回false; !空字符串,返回true; !非空字符串,返回false; !0,返回true; !任意非0数值,包括Infinity,返回false; !null,返回true; !...undefined,返回true; (上面这些返回每个都console.log打印出来看看,你在学这章时候,有这样做吗?) 有时可以在网上看到 !!str,这种二个惊叹号写法。...这是同时对一个使用二个逻辑非操作数。 实际上第一个逻辑非操作会直接任何返回一个布尔值,第二个逻辑非操作则对此求反。 为什么这样做呢?...因为这样实际上是模拟了 Boolean()转型函数行为,结果是获得了这个真正对应布尔值。 这些知识点看起来很简单,毫无难度,但胜在细节。

51290

Python 为什么要在 18 年前引入布尔类型?且与 C、C++ 和 Java 都不同?

花下猫语:在上一篇《Python 为什么能支持任意真值判断? 》文章中,我们分析了 Python 在真值判断时底层实现,可以看出 Python 在对待布尔值时,采用了比较宽泛态度。...2、那句签语出自维克多·雨果,意为:理亏者言辞激烈) 无论如何,这些是 BDFL 声明。(执行摘要(Executive summary):不会更改任何内容;所有其它提议都会被拒绝。)...5、operator.truth(x) 应该返回 int 还是 bool? =>bool。 Tim Peters 认为应该返回一个整数,但是几乎所有其他评审人都认为应该返回一个布尔值。...operator 模块中断言方法也被改为返回布尔值,包括operator.truth()。 由于 bool 继承自 int,因此 True + 1有效且等于 2,依此类推。...“and”和“or”运算符被设计来返回第一个决定了结果参数,这点不会改变;特别地,它们不强制要求结果为布尔类型。当然,如果两个参数都是布尔值,那么结果肯定是一个布尔值

1.1K20
  • 重学js之JavaScript基本概念(下)- 运算符

    无论这个什么数据类型,这个操作符都会返回一个布尔值。逻辑非操作符首先会将它操作数转换为一个布尔值,然后在对其求反,它遵循以下规则: 1. 操作数是一个对象,返回false 2....操作数是null,返回true 7. 操作数是NaN,返回true 8. 操作数是undefined,返回true 注意:逻辑非也可以用于将一个转化为与其对应布尔值。...其中,第一个逻辑非操作符会基于无论什么操作数返回一个布尔值,而第二个逻辑非操作则对该布尔值进行求反,于是就得到这个真正对应布尔值。 !!'blue' // true !!...如果第一个操作数是false,那么无论第二个操作数是什么,结果也不可能是true了。另外重要一点:不能在逻辑与操作中使用未定义变量,会造成报错。...无须指定函数返回,因为任何ES函数都可以在任何时候返回任何返回 未指定返回函数返回是一个特殊undefined,ES中没用函数签名概念,因为函数参数是以一个包含零或多个数组形式传递

    70320

    js基础(一)

    无论是i–还是–i,都会立即使原变量值减1。 不同是i–和--i不同。i–等于原变量(原值),–i等于原变量自减后(新)。 逻辑运算符 !:非; !...可以为一个任意数据取两次反,来将其转化为布尔值,原理和Boolean()一样。 &&:与; 可以对符号两侧进行与运算,并返回结果。 如果两个都是true返回true。...只要有一个false,就返回false。 js中与属于短路与。第一个是false,则不会检查第二个。 对于非布尔值进行与运算时,会先将其转化为布尔值,然后进行计算。...注意:返回是原值。 如果第一个true,则直接返回第二个。 如果第一个是false,则返回第一个。 | |:或; 可以对符号两侧进行或运算,并返回结果。...只要有一个true,就返回true。 js中与属于短路或。第一个true,则不会检查第二个。 对于非布尔值进行或运算时,会先将其转化为布尔值,然后进行计算。

    1.9K20

    MSMQ突破4M限制方法

    来自windows 2003帮助文件说明。)     4M限制对于一些普通应用来说已经足够,而且作为消息传递,报文交换,我们推荐是不要使用超过1M大小报文。...下面就在网上和通过一些网友帮助整理了一些突破这个4M限制方法。    ...MSMQ Adapter,支持消息分段(segmentationSupport=true),前提队列必须是事务性(transactional=true),MaxMessageSize最大可以4G,试验证实一个通过...注意:通过方法2实现分段,在用BizTalk接收会存在问题,BizTalk不会帮组合成一个大文件处理。     ...4.使用BizTalk提供一个LargeMessage api可以以编成方式实现对大报文处理,处理方式和方法3类似。并且可以实现和BizTalk兼容。

    1.9K40

    JavaScript(三)

    表示,他可以应用于 ECMAScript 中任何无论这个类型是什么,这个操作符都会返回一个布尔值,逻辑非操作符首先会将他操作数转换为一个布尔值,然后对其取反。...返回 false 如果操作数是 null,返回 true 如果操作数是 NaN,返回 true 如果操作数是 undefined,返回 true 逻辑非操作符也可用于将一个转换为与其对应布尔值,即同时使用两个逻辑非操作符...在有一个操作数不是布尔值情况下,操作结果不一定返回布尔值,遵循如下规则: 如果第一个操作数是对象,则返回第二个操作数 如果第二个操作数是对象,则只有在第一个操作数求值结果为 true 时,才返回该对象...ECMAScript 函数不介意传递进来多少个参数,也不在乎传进来参数是什么数据类型。也就是说,即便你定义函数只接收两个参数,在调用这个函数时也未必一定要传递两个参数。...可以传递一个、三个甚至不传递参数,而解析器永远不会有什么怨言。之所以会这样,原因是 ECMAScript 中参数在内部是用一个数组来表示

    48420

    JavaScript(基础)

    ) # Number 数值 布尔值主要用来进行逻辑判断,布尔值只有两个 true 逻辑真 false 逻辑假 使用typeof检查一个布尔值时,会返回"boolean" # Null 空专门用来表示为空对象...++ 自增可以使用 前++(++a)后++(a++) 无论是++a 还是 a++都会立即使原变量自增1,不同是++a和a++是不同: ++a是变量(自增后) a++是变量原值...来将其他数据类型转换为布尔值 && &&可以对符号两侧进行与运算 只有两端都为true时,才会返回true。只要有一个false就会返回false。...与是一个短路与,如果第一个是false,则不再检查第二个 对于非布尔值,它会将其转换为布尔值然后做运算,并返回原值 规则: 1.如果第一个为false,则返回第一个 2.如果第一个true...或是一个短路或,如果第一个true,则不再检查第二个 对于非布尔值,它会将其转换为布尔值然后做运算,并返回原值 规则: 1.如果第一个true,则返回第一个 2.如果第一个为false,

    1.4K10

    【JS】332- 为什么更喜欢对象而不是 switch 语句

    正文从这里开始~~~ 最近(或者不是最近,这完全取决于您什么时候阅读这边文章),正在跟我团队伙伴讨论如何去处理这种需要根据不同去处理不同情况方法,通常对于这种情况下,人们喜欢使用 switch...switch 语句 switch 语句允许我们根据传递表达式来执行表达式并执行某些特定操作,通常当你学习编写代码和算法时,你会发现可以将它专门用于多种情况,你开始使用它,它看起来很好,你很快意识到它给了你很大自由...现在让我们更实际一点,不是我们写所有条件都会返回简单字符串,其中很多会返回布尔值,执行函数等等。...使用布尔值 喜欢创建返回类型一致函数, 但是, 由于 javascript 是动态类型语言,因此可能存在函数可能返回动态类型情况,因此将在此示例中考虑这一点,如果找不到键,将创建一个返回布尔值...认为我们应该更关心为什么我们需要一个返回布尔值,未定义或字符串函数,这里存在严重不一致性,无论如何,对于这样一个非常棘手情况这也只是一个可能解决方案。

    1.3K40

    javaScript 基础语法

    已经把代码打包放到文章下面了。...) 1.4 Boolean 布尔值 布尔值主要用来逻辑判断,布尔值只有两个 true 逻辑运算 false 逻辑假 使用 typeo 检查一个布尔值时,会返回”boolean” 1.5 Null 空...(–a)后–(a–) 无论是–a 还是 a–都会立即使原变量自减 1 不同是–a 和 a–是不同, –a 是变量(自减后) a–是变量原值(自减前) 2.2 逻辑运算符...来将其他数据转换为布尔值 && 可以对符号两侧进行与运算 只要两端都可以 true 时,才会返回 true。 只要有一个 false 就会返回 false。...或是一个短路或,如果第一个true,则=不再检查第二 对于非布尔值,它会将其转换为布尔值然后做运算,并返回原值 规则: 1.如果第一个true,则返回第一个 2.如果第一个 false

    91610

    新手怎么学JS?JavaScript基础入门

    当我们在一些需要传递地方,如果我们没有进行传递,那么就可以传递一个null,表示传递为空。 undefined Undefined类型当中只有一个就是undefined。...isFinite(-1) // true 除了Infinity、-Infinity、NaN和undefined这几个返回false,isFinite对于其他数值都会返回true。...它运算规则是:如果第一个运算子布尔值true,则返回第二个运算子(注意是,不是布尔值);如果第一个运算子布尔值为false,则直接返回第一个运算子,且不再对第二个运算子求值。...例二里面,所有表达式布尔值都是true,所有返回最后一个表达式3。 运算符可以多个连用,这时返回第一个布尔值true表达式。如果所有表达式都为false,则返回最后一个表达式。...{} // false 不管什么类型,经过取反运算后都会变成布尔值。 如果对一个连续做两次取反运算,等于将其转换为对应布尔值,与Boolean函数作用相同。

    2.5K70

    JavaScript 数据类型转换完全攻略

    正则表达式对象会返回匹配模式字符串,时间对象会返回当前GMT格式时间字符串,数值对象会返回传递参数值字符串或者0等。...var a = 1e-14; console.log(a.toString()); //返回字符串“1e-14” 在默认情况下,无论数值采用什么模式表示,toString() 方法返回都是十进制数字字符串...var a = 1; //数值 var b = "1"; //数字字符串 console.log(a + (b * 1)); //返回数值 2 转换为布尔值 常用转换为布尔值说明如下: 把转换为布尔值常用方法有...下面代码创建 3 个不同类型对象,然后参与逻辑与运算。因为不管其什么,凡事对象转换为布尔值都为 true,所以才看到不同显示结果。...如果是空字符串、数字 0、undefined 或 null,Boolean() 强制转换后都会返回true

    28830

    Sentry(v20.12.1) K8S 云原生架构探索,JavaScript 性能监控之采样 Transactions

    Uniform Sample Rate 如果您希望 transactions cross-section 均匀,无论您在应用程序中何处或在什么情况下发生,并且对下文所述默认继承和优先级行为感到满意...return 0; } else { // Default sample rate return 0.1; } }; }); 为了方便起见,该函数还可以返回布尔值...返回 true 等于返回 1,并保证 transaction 将被发送到 Sentry。返回 false 等于返回 0,这将确保不会将 transaction 发送给 Sentry。...transaction 抽样决策是什么,该决策都将传递给其 child spans,并从那里传递给它们随后在其他服务中引起任何 transactions。...在某些 SDK 中,为方便起见,tracesSampler 函数可以返回一个布尔值,这样,如果这是期望行为,则可以直接返回父级决策。

    1.3K30

    如何让前端项目代码变得简洁优雅?

    目录 前言 实战案例 变量解构赋值和扩展运算符运用 巧用三元运算符替代简单条件判断 善用可选链运算符、空合并运算符做空判断 数组遍历 结语 前言 你好,是喵喵侠。...接下来,我会结合实际开发经验,来为你讲述如何避免写过于冗长代码,以及什么代码实现方式才是更好。 实战案例 废话不多说,直接上案例!...user.isAdmin 为什么不要三元呢,因为三元判断条件本身就是一个布尔值,而这里需要返回正好是布尔值,所以判断显得多此一举。如果user.isAdmin不是布尔值是字符串,用两个感叹号!!...强制转换成布尔值就好了;如果本身就是布尔值,则不需要转换。 善用可选链运算符、空合并运算符做空判断 假设我们有一个需求,检查一个变量是否为空,如果为空则赋值默认,这个需求也是非常常见。...'这个人太懒啦,什么也没留下' 简单说一下,可选链后面的属性,如果存在返回这个存在,如果不存在,则返回undefined。

    18420

    Javascript优化细节:短路表达式

    什么是短路表达式? 短路表达式:作为"&&"和"||"操作符操作数表达式,这些表达式在进行求值时,只要最终结果已经可以确定是真或假,求值过程便告终止,这称之为短路求值。...这是这两个操作符一个重要属性。 一个最简单例子: foo = foo||bar; 这行代码是什么意思?答案: //如果foo存在,不变,否则把bar赋给foo if(!...foo) foo = bar; 在javascript逻辑运算中,0、""、null、false、undefined、NaN都会判定为false,而其他都为true。...所以在上式foo = foo||bar;中,||先计算第一个运算数,如果可以被转换成true,也就是表示foo已经存在有,那么返回左边这个表达式,否则计算第二个运算数bar。...另外,即使||运算符运算数不是布尔值,仍然可以将它看作布尔OR运算,因为无论返回什么类型,都可以被转换为布尔值

    54440

    面试官:为什么“false == ”都返回true

    1、为什么“false == []”和“false == ![]”都返回true? 朋友们,请不要惊讶这确实是正确答案。 只要我们有了相等比较和相同知识,我们就能完全理解它是怎么一回事了。...console.log(false == []) // true console.log(false == ![]) // true简要解释一下它是如何工作。...当我们遇到一个布尔值和一个对象进行比较时,会将这两个转换为数字进行最后比较。 所以它会经历这些步骤。 // 1. Convert false to a number to get 0 // 2....[]”返回true? “1 == !1”结果是什么?'fatfish' == !'fatfish' 返回什么? 为什么空数组如此特别? // 1....想你猜对了,答案是“fatfish”。不,不是!答案是“medium”。 这是因为在“try….catch….finally”语句中,finally子句无论是否抛出异常都会被执行。

    95810

    JavaScript之数据类型

    无论什么情况下都没有必要把一个变量显式地设置为undefined,可是同样规则对null却不适用。换句话说,只要意在保存对象变量还没有真正保存对象,就应该明确地让该变量保存null。...首先,任何涉及NaN操作(例如NaN/10)都会返回NaN,这个特点在多步计算中有可能导致问题。其次,NaN与任何都不相等,包括NaN本身。例如,下面的代码会返回false。...isNaN()在接收一个之后,会尝试将这个转换为数值。某些不是数值会直接转换为数值,例如字符串”10“或Boolean。而任何不能被转换为数值都会导致这个函数返回true。...= found.toString(); //字符串"true"   数值、布尔值、对象和字符串都有toString()方法。...()——返回对象字符串、数值或布尔值表示。

    56330

    前端学习(27)~js学习(五): typeof和数据类型转换

    返回结果类型是什么呢?是字符串。...非布尔值进行与或运算时,会先将其转换为布尔值,然后再运算,但运算结果是原值。具体可以看下一篇文章《运算符》。 关系运算符: =等。...关系运算符,得到运算结果都是布尔值:要么是true,要么是false。具体可以看下一篇文章《运算符》。 针对上面这两种类型转换,这篇文章来详细介绍。...也就是说:任何不能被转换为数值参数,都会让这个函数返回 true。 执行过程: (1)先调用Number(参数)函数; (2)然后将Number(参数)返回结果和NaN进行比较。...任何做+a、-a、/a运算时,运算结果都会自动转换为 Number 类型。 内部调用是 Number() 函数。

    1.2K20

    Html Notification通知简单使用(转)

    renotify 布尔值。新通知出现时候是否替换之前。如果设为true,则表示替换,表示当前标记通知只会出现一个。注意都这里“当前标记”没?...没错,true参数要想其作用,必须tag需要设置属性。然后,通知就会像这样覆盖:而不会是默认叠高楼: silent 布尔值。通知出现时候,是否要有声音。默认false, 表示无声。...表示通知出现要播放声音资源。 noscreen 布尔值。是否不再屏幕上显示通知信息。默认false, 表示要在屏幕上显示通知内容。 sticky 布尔值。是否通知具有粘性,这样用户不太容易清除通知。...Notification.onclose 通知关闭了,然后…… 无论是用户手动关闭,还是直接Notification.close()关闭都会触发该该事件。...其他属性 除了Notification.permission外,Notification还有很多其他只读属性,但是,基本上和上面的options参数一致,返回也是options和默认合并

    2.9K10
    领券